step By step New guided edits in elements 15

learn how to get the painterly look, create trendy collages and fun text effects in seconds

-

01 Cool Collages

Click Guided in the editing modes at the top, then click the ‘Fun Edits’ tab and choose ‘Effects Collage’. Work your way down the steps on the right, first by choosing a layout and number of boxes, and then experiment with the effects presets.

02 from Photo to Painting

Open another image and choose Fun Effects> Painterly. Dab over the image with the Brush to create the effect, varying the angle, style and opacity as you go (use the ] and [ keys to resize). Next, choose a texture for the background, then save it.

03 Create a frame

The Frame Creator is slightly misleading. It doesn’t create a frame as such, it just cuts out the middle part of one you’ve made already (see ‘Make your own frames’, right) and then saves it. Once done, head to Expert mode and use the frame with any image.

04 turn Photos into words

Go to ‘Photo Text’ under ‘Fun Effects’ in Guided mode. Begin by typing a word or two, using the font settings to size and style it. Hit the tick, then choose a background colour and make the letters stand out with a style effect.

05 Panning blur effects

This one mimics the effects of panning by motion blurring the background. Go to Fun Edits>speed Pan. Select the subject, including any gaps where the background shows through, then apply the blur and use the refine tools to perfect the edges.

06 turn that frown upside down!

Open a portrait image. Switch to ‘Expert’ mode then go to Enhance>adjust Facial Features. The command automatica­lly detects faces and lets you tweak the features with the sliders on the right. Experiment with the Mouth sliders to make a smile.
